Transforming Learning in an Era of Disinformation and “Fake News”
Joe Polman, CU Boulder Associate Dean for Research and Professor of Learning Sciences & Human Development
Making sense of news and applying it to life is challenging. Some politicians and organizations deliberately promulgate disinformation and accuse journalists of “fake news.” Relatedly, public trust in traditional expertise, for instance about science, is eroding. What is an educator to do? I will share a project-based approach in which youth research issues they care about, then craft “infographics” for online publication and to inform publics. Example topics include environmental and health issues affecting people students know. This fosters critical learning for engagement in future civic life.
